I have I been on the search for a while. I really really love the shutter speed dial on the leica m5 since you don't have to leave the viewfinder to change the shutter speed or take your hands off the grip. I don't like rangefinders, strange I know but I was always looking for a camera with that feature.
Cameras where I have found this feature present are the "Canon EF", Minolta XD7 (I think all XD models have that feature) and the "Pentax p30t" (some other models have it too p30 I think)
I never liked the xd series and the canon glass wasn't my first choice so I'm happy that I found this one. Going to shoot a roll tomorrow can't wait. The wheel is a bit stiff on the p30t, maybe because the camera wasn't used much feels pretty new. Just wanted to share this.
